Victor Gorbenko, Quantum groups as global symmetries (2:00 PM - 3:00 PM)

-- Abstract: Quantum group is a certain continuous deformation of Lie algebra, in the simplest case of SU(2). After such deformation currents generically become non-local, and so are the objects charged under symmetry transformations. Nevertheless, I will argue that such symmetries can be useful, in a sense that they constrain spectrum, correlation functions and other observables, in the same way as the ordinary symmetries do. I will demonstrate this in a particular example of a spin chain, and a CFT that arises in its continuum limit, in which a quantum group symmetry is present.
